fn push(&mut self, bp: &BundlePack)
fn remove(&mut self, bid: String) -> Option<BundlePack>
fn count(&self) -> u64
fn all_ids(&self) -> Vec<String>
fn has_item(&self, bp: &BundlePack) -> bool
fn pending(&self) -> Vec<&BundlePack>
fn ready(&self) -> Vec<&BundlePack>
fn forwarding(&self) -> Vec<&BundlePack>
fn bundles(&self) -> Vec<&BundlePack>
fn bundles_status(&self) -> Vec<String>
impl BundleStore for SimpleBundleStore
[src]fn push(&mut self, bp: &BundlePack)
[src]fn remove(&mut self, bid: String) -> Option<BundlePack>
[src]fn count(&self) -> u64
[src]fn all_ids(&self) -> Vec<String>
[src]fn has_item(&self, bp: &BundlePack) -> bool
[src]fn pending(&self) -> Vec<&BundlePack>
[src]fn ready(&self) -> Vec<&BundlePack>
[src]fn forwarding(&self) -> Vec<&BundlePack>
[src]fn bundles(&self) -> Vec<&BundlePack>
[src]